About Cuiqing Ma

Cuiqing Ma is a scholar working on Molecular Biology, Biomedical Engineering, Biochemistry, Biotechnology and Materials Chemistry, having authored 203 papers that have together received 7.3k indexed citations. Recurring topics across this work include Microbial Metabolic Engineering and Bioproduction (101 papers), Enzyme Catalysis and Immobilization (81 papers), Biofuel production and bioconversion (61 papers), Amino Acid Enzymes and Metabolism (32 papers), Enzyme Structure and Function (19 papers), Bacterial Genetics and Biotechnology (17 papers), Catalysis and Hydrodesulfurization Studies (13 papers) and Enzyme Production and Characterization (11 papers). The work is most often cited by research in Biotechnology (810 citations), Biomedical Engineering (3.0k citations), Molecular Biology (4.7k citations), Pollution (779 citations) and Biochemistry (476 citations). Cuiqing Ma has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Ping Xu, Chao Gao, Fei Tao, Lixiang Li, Bo Yu, Chunyu Yang, Fuli Li, Hongzhi Tang, Yu Wang and Jiayang Qin. Their work appears in journals such as Bioresource Technology, Applied and Environmental Microbiology, Journal of Bacteriology, Applied Microbiology and Biotechnology and Scientific Reports.
